What You'll Do As a Customer Onboarding Manager at arenaflex, your responsibilities will include: * Designing and defining work breakdown structures, resources required, and roles and responsibilities to ensure seamless project execution * Ensuring all client requirements are understood and documented to deliver exceptional customer experiences * Leading project and partner calls to drive collaboration and progress * Creating a positive working environment that fosters open communication and teamwork * Managing and communicating project performance, including overall status, changes, risks, assumptions, decisions, and dependencies * Leading testing, project handover, and readiness assessments, and documenting any risks and follow-up items What We're Looking For We're seeking an exceptional individual with: * Excellent communication ability (in English, multi-lingual a plus) * A passion for working directly with customers and delivering exceptional experiences * A love for problem-solving and a willingness to adapt to changing circumstances * Excellent organizational and time management skills to prioritize tasks and meet deadlines * The ability to inspire change across a multi-cultural, cross-functional group * A positive, motivational attitude that fosters collaboration and teamwork * A deep understanding of the company and corporate travel industry Location This role is based in the United States, with opportunities to work with colleagues around the world. Compensation and Benefits The US national annual base salary range for this position is from $70,000 to $140,000.
